    really like the idea here Cheryl.....it has the aged color look as well.

    Madame judge, I took liberty to play a bit....what I do on hot weekends.
    Did several things, added minor surface cracks, 3% mono noise and a multiply blend
    layer of silver gelatin at 45% to age it even more, thanks for allowing it so graciously!!

    Denise, fog is probably not the right description - Monet did a series of Rouen Cathedral and also haystacks in all
    different kinds of light and some of those look like fog or mist - that was my idea anyway;)
